Avenue United manager David Russell is confident his side can use the disappointment of their FAI Junior Cup exit to motivate them for the rest of the season.

The Ennis side bowed out of the national competition after a 2-1 loss in Dublin against Tallaght United, with the winning goal coming via a dubious penalty awarded to the home side.

Thoughts now turn toward a Munster Junior Cup quarter-final, along with the defence of the Clare Cup and a their bid to regain the league title.
